Choosing In Home Care over Assisted Living Facilities

9/12/2018

0 Comments

 

Things to consider when choosing an In Home Care Provider.

Picture
Will the care you can receive in your home be sufficient or would it be better to live in an assisted living facility?  This is a consideration for many adults as we grow older.  Between the need to be mobile to visit the doctor or maneuvering around your home, aging seniors often face many challenges and evaluating one’s specific care needs is both necessary and important.

Fortunately, changes and improvements in medical technology and equipment afford us new possibilities that improve senior care within the home, making in home caregivers more accessible. Personal care--another term for non-medical care--includes aiding in the activities of daily living, such as meal preparation, dressing and bathing, medication reminders and more with the help of our qualified and compassionate in home caregivers.

The kinds of treatment as well as assistance solutions that could be provided in the home is very broad, varying from healthcare, and checking blood pressure, and basic aid with the activities of everyday living, like preparing meals, as well as aiding with bathing and also grooming. Non-medical caregivers can also supply support with the critical activities of daily living, such as grocery shopping, household chores, and running errands.

What are Assisted Living Homes?

Assisted living residences are ideal for individuals who need hardly any senior care each day. This suggests that many aided living homes provide care recipients with some assistance achieving numerous tasks such as arranging medicines, but they do not offer permanent long-lasting care. These facilities primarily cater to mobile individuals over the age of 65.
Individuals bound to a wheelchair, or who struggle with mental or behavioral problems are normally discouraged from relocating to a nursing home given that they require more specialized treatment. While many patients move from assisted living into nursing homes, some are able to return home after receiving the care they need.

What is In Home Care?

In Home Care is among the most rapidly growing and also most requested care solutions for seniors in the US today. Agencies supplying at home care offer a variety of various services from care companionship to supervision and also hygiene care. In-home caregivers are ideal for people that wish to remain at their own home, yet additionally require continuous care that relative and friends aren’t able to supply.
It allows elders to age in the familiar surroundings of their own home. Most at home treatment strategies include a combination of assisted living, or non-medical, services as well as skilled healthcare services.

Non-Medical Care Typically Includes:

  • Individual treatment
  • Companionship
  • Supervision
  • Washing
  • Light housekeeping
  • Meal preparation
  • Medication pointers
  • Purchasing
  • Household Chores
  • Transportation
Insurance provider and in-home care companies often utilize a person's ADL (Activities of Daily Living) score to identify the demands of that individual. ADL rankings are based upon 6 fundamental activities that show a person's abilities to offer self-care. These tasks are:
  • Walking
  • Bathing
  • Transferring
  • Dressing
  • Eating
  • Going to the bathroom
Insurance companies evaluate these needs to establish a person's eligibility for insurance benefits. We use them as tools to determine services needed as well as to guarantee certified caretakers are designated to fulfill the individual's needs. IADL, or Instrumental Activities of Daily Living, makes use of six tasks that figure out the capacity of an individual to survive on their very own in the house.

These Six Tasks Are:
  • Taking care of individual finances
  • Medication
  • Making Phone Calls
  • Purchasing food and clothing
  • Minor housework
  • Cooking & Meal Prep​

Identifying Your Loved One's Care Needs

Prior to you make any care choices, you need to determine the precise demands of your loved one. When you comprehend their circumstances, you can evaluate the help that is already available. Begin with listing exactly what your loved one requires help with on a month-to-month, daily, and weekly basis. This will offer you a clear snapshot  of the amount of treatment needed. Take into consideration the amount of assistance you, your family, friends and neighbors can provide. Be sure to identify long term needs as well.
